turistautak.hu térképrészleteK+ jelzés GPS-szel
[ english
Előzmények

magwashozzászólásai | válasz erre | 2007.05.26 23:12:20 (13270)
1.a) mint laszloistvan kicsit túlozva mondta, egy webes, térképi felületre firkálgató rajzolóprogramot szeretnék kihozni. Egy olyan cuccot, amiben van egy jó alaptérkép (a tuhu ebben verhetetlen), de az a funkciója, hogy _megmutathass_ dolgokat, ellentétben azzal a funkcióval, amire a tuhu most használható: egy kicsit jobb funkcionalitású alaptérkép. Nézd meg a két felhasználási példát, amit mondtam. A weboldal és a térkép közötti interakcióról szól az egész. Ez nem működik úgy, hogy a felhasználónak előtte jó sokat le kell töltenie és telepítenie, még akkor sem, ha a mapeditet egyébként képessé tennéd rá. Szóval a mapedit kiesett.

1.b) A webes felületen nem csak POI-kat kell tudni megjeleníteni, hanem útvonalakat is, tetszőleges kombinációban. A megvalósítási módok közül egy párat már kipróbáltam html/javascript alapon.
- statikus: nem jó, mert a "tetszőleges kombináció" kitétel nem valósul meg
- egyenként: annyira sok, hogy gyakorlatilag működésképtelen a POI-k még lehet hogy mennének is, mert az csak img,
de a vonalakra svg-n kívül nem sok lehetőséged van, az meg zsákutca
- layerben: a "tetszőleges kombináció" kitétellel van baj. Kipróbáltam azt is, hogy a layert egyedileg generálom a felhasználónak (a qa verzió így működik), de az pillanatok alatt megeszi a szervert még teljesen igénytelen grafika mellett is.
Ezért mondom azt, hogy erre a célra ma sajnos a java az egyetlen járható út.

3) jó alaptérképnél kattintással elegendően pontosan lehet egy csomó dolog helyét megadni. Ha egy kátyú helyét akarom megadni, tök mindegy ha két méterrel arrébb kattintok, az a fontos, hogy az útszakasz, és azon belül nagyjából a hely meglegyen. Az viszont fontos, hogy ezt minél egyszerűbben megtehessem.

4) Megértem a szempontodat, és igazad van. Ha jól értettem, a kézzel felvett útvonalakat nevezitek nullás tracknek. Attól, hogy valaki felvesz egy ilyen szakaszt, az megjelenik az adatbázisban. Van miből kiindulnia annak, akinek van GPS-e, szeret trackelni, csak nem tudja, hogy merre menjen aznap. A térképszerkesztőnek van kiindulási alapja, hogy mi az, amit esetleg kihagyott a térképből. Szóval szerintem az alaptérkép készítéséhez ad plusz információt, és az alaptérképen meg nem muszály addig megjeleníteni, amíg a minőségi elvárásaitoknak nem felel meg. Ma pl. feltettem egy útvonal leírását a budavidéki zöldutas weboldalra. Gondoltam, hogy a változatosság kedvéért a tuhu térképen mutatom be az útvonalat. Nem lehetett, mert volt rajta olyan szakasz, ami nem volt berajzolva, és nem is vagyok biztos benne, hogy a törökbálinti vasúti megállóhely peronját pont be akarjátok rajzolni. A fentieken kívül van még az "itt vágtunk át a kukoricaföldön a párommal" jellegű útvonal. Soha nem fogod berajzolni, de lehet hogy Józsika pedig meg akarja mutatni.

5) A tuhu elég jó ahhoz, hogy jusson neki annyi vas, amennyire szüksége van, de ez nem is lényeges. Ugyanis mondhatjátok azt is, hogy az alap a hivatkozás, és aki komolyabban térképezik, azzal külön megegyeztek, hogy replikálja az alaptérképet meg az adatbázist, és megegyeztek egy policyben, hogy mi az amit visszakértek az adatbázisba, és mi az, amit nem, és hogyan csorogjon vissza.

"dzsuva" alatt a java nyelvet értem, ez a szó egyúttal a véleményemet is kifejezi róla.
[előzmény: (13262) Kolesár, 2007.05.26 08:54:17]

Kolesárhozzászólásai | válasz erre | 2007.05.26 08:54:17 (13262)
Szintén érdekelne, hogy melyik a dzsuvás és miért így hívod. Kérdésem ("melyiket valósítsuk meg itt elsőként?") 1 db funkcióra vonatkozott, mert a sornak két vége van, és az elején egy dolog áll. Lássuk a pontjaidat:

1. Mapeditben működik ez már (mármint az általam módosítottban). Tudom, hogy win32, de nézzünk magunkba, hogy kinek nincs ilyen gép a környezetében? A webes térképre is feltesszük a POI-kat, csak a megvalósítás elvi iránán gondolkodtam. Ha statikusan felpakolom, akkor betakarhat és nem lehet kikapcsolni, ha rétegenként teszem akkor csak rétegenként lehet kikapcsolni, ha egyenként, akkor meg sok. Egyébként valóban ez az első feladat (és az többire adott válaszomból láthatod, hogy gyakorlatilag az egyetlen is).

2. A POI pont így készült (3 és fél éve). A vonalak és felületek nem ilyenek, de ott sincs akadálya hasonló laza 1-a-többhöz hozzárendelésnek, bár szerintem teljesítményben jobb lenne, ha nem így, hanem fix oszlopokkal oldanánk meg.

3. Szerintem lehet. Vagy a térképre kattintásra gondoltál? Technikailag emmi akadálya, megoldhatjuk: kattintasz, kapsz koordinátát, az lesz a POI koordinátája. Félek azonban, hogy így teleszórják pontatlan adattal a térképet.

4. Ez ellentétes a turistautak.hu irányvonalával. Útvonal csak térképi vonalakból állhat. Ha nincs rajta egy útvonal a térképen, motiválja a felhasználót, hogy rávigye, ettől fejlődik a térkép.

5. Majd ha nem 1 db gép szolgálja ki (a geocaching.hu-val együtt), hanem egy komplett szerverfarm. Addig hivatkozzanak ide.

A Java sajnos elég nyűgös dolog, vannak akiknek bejön, mások elfordulnak az oldaltól, amint meglátják. Az s7z egy spéci 7z.
[előzmény: (13259) magwas, 2007.05.25 23:31:01]

magwashozzászólásai | válasz erre | 2007.05.25 23:31:01 (13259)
A legfontosabb funkciók:

1. Lehessen megadni, hogy mely útvonalakat és POI-kat akarom (kiemelve) látni a térképen. Ezt az objektum bármelyik tulajdonságával meg lehessen adni.
2. Lehessen egy meglévő objektumhoz új fajta attribútumokat rendelni értékkel. Ez egyben a tagelést is megoldja, pl. úgy, hogy az érték üres, vagy valamilyen ezt jelző konstans.
3. Lehessen POI-t felvenni egy kattintással.
4. Lehessen útvonalat megadni már meglévő szakaszok felhasználásával és szabadkézi rajzzal.
5. Más weboldalba lehessen embeddelni.

Ebben a sorrendben jó is lesz;)

Ezeken dolgozok most. És nem azért kezdtem nulláról, mert szeretek feleslegesen dolgozni, meg mert mazochista vagyok és szeretek javaban programozni. A http://turistautak.hu/maps/3d/tuhu.html oldalról elérhető térképek közül a dzsuvás kivételével egyik sem alkalmas kiindulási alapnak, mert vagy nem platformfüggetlen webesek, vagy a technológiájukból adódóan nem bírnák el az 1. pontban az alaptérkép felett megjelenő rengeteg vonalat (lásd az svg térképet).

A következő lehetőségeket látom:
1. folytatom innen
2. adtok forrást a tuhus dzsuváshoz, és folytatom azt
3. megcsináljátok ti
Melyik legyen?

(Az s7z kiterjesztésű fájlnak mi a formátuma?)
[előzmény: (13252) Kolesár, 2007.05.25 16:35:30]

Kolesárhozzászólásai | válasz erre | 2007.05.25 16:35:30 (13252)
Melyiket valósítsuk meg itt elsőként?
[előzmény: (13250) magwas, 2007.05.25 13:52:25]

magwashozzászólásai | válasz erre | 2007.05.25 13:52:25 (13250)
Van egy pár felhasználási mód, amire nem találtam megjelenítőt. Persze lehet, hogy létezik, akkor szóljatok, és nem erőltetem magam tovább. Minden felhasználási módnál alapkövetelmény, hogy webes legyen, és bármin fusson.
Nagyon konkrét példák:

- Bringás térkép a bringaut.hu-nak. A Különböző típusú bringautak különböző színű vonalakként jelenjenek meg. A bringázással kapcsolatos POI-kat (benzinkút, bringabolt, szórakozóhely, stb) jelenítse meg, lehessen mind az útvonalak, mind a POI-k bizonyos csoportjait kérni. Lehessen POI-kat felvenni úgy, hogy nem kell hozzá térképésznek lenni. Például egy útfelbontásról vagy kidőlt korlátról szóló bejegyzéshez lehessen megadni két kattintással a helyet. Útvonalakat is lehessen felvenni akár a meglévő útvonalak felhasználásával, akár szabadkézi rajzzal. Az útvonalak és a POI-k "tagelhetőek" legyenek. Az útvonalakhoz, POI-khoz lehessen attribútumokat felvenni: ki a tulajdonos, ki a kezelő, stb.
Az útvonaltervezés legyen eléggé paraméterezhető ahhoz, hogy használható is legyen. A POI-khoz, útvonalakhoz blogbejegyzések, fórumtémák tartozhatnak a bringaut.hu weboldalon.

- Térkép a budavidéki zöldút szövetségnek. Különböző fajta utak vannak (gyalog, bringás, lovas), amiknek gyakran ugyanaz a nyomvonaluk. A POI-k között turisztikai látnivalók, szolgáltatások, stb szerepelnek, köztük olyanok, amiket az alaptérképen nem emelnél ki (hol lehet Józsi bácsinál kecskesajtot venni, ilyenek). A POI-khoz, útvonalakhoz weboldalak tartoznak.

- A fenti térképek mindegyikét lehessen úgy meghivatkozni, hogy egy adott területet, vagy az útvonalak, POI-k valamilyen csoportját adjuk meg.

- Túra. Az a funkcionalitás, ami a gmap-pedometer.com -on létezik. Csak jobb alaptérképpel. Mint pl. a tuhu.
[előzmény: (13232) Szab, 2007.05.25 09:57:54]

Szabhozzászólásai | válasz erre | 2007.05.25 09:57:54 (13232)
Kicsit lassan, de működik. Csak azt nem értem, hogy minek? Szerintem inkább kérj jogot és rajzolgass. És akkor a térképen benne lesznek a hiányolt utak és javítások is. POI-t meg akár most is tudsz feltölteni. Nem biztos, hogy annyira szűk csoport érdeke, ha mondjuk bicajos dolgokról lenne szó, bár nem tudom mire gondoltál.
[előzmény: (13206) magwas, 2007.05.24 22:00:15]

magwashozzászólásai | válasz erre | 2007.05.24 22:00:15 (13206)
Sziasztok!
Műveltem egy ilyet:
http://mag.webhome.hu/zope/terkep/dev a középső egérgombot lenyomva tartva lehet mozgatni, ctrl/shift + bal egérgomb a ki/be zoomolás.
Egy java alapú térkép, ami a tuhu alaptérképet is használja. A koncepció az lenne, hogy lehessen mindenféle testre szabott szempontok szerint nézni a térképet, kiválogatni, hogy mi kerüljön rá, illetve alacsonyabb belépési küszöbbel javítgatni egyszerű dolgokat és felvinni olyan útvonalakat, POI-kat, amik nem mindenkit érdekelnek, de egy szűkebb csoportot igen.
Már a múltkor kértem egy ilyesmihez a véleményeteket, viszont az a térkép javascript volt, amiben nem lehetséges értelmes mennyiségű plusz vonalat rajzolni. Ezért tértem át a javara.
Ez a verzió még csak alapfunkcionalitású teszt, csupán az a cél, hogy lássam: másnak is működik-e amit összehoztam.
Mondjatok rá valamit.


Bejelentkezés név:  jelszó:   tárolás [regisztráció]

Felhasználónevedet és jelszavadat a geocaching.hu oldalon is használhatod!

[ kezdőlap ] [ térkép ] [ + felmérések ~ ] [ + útvonalak ~ ] [ + poi ~ ] [ belépés ] [ faq ] [fórum] [email]

A weboldal működése és tartalma folyamatos fejlesztés alatt áll, köszönettel vesszük az észrevételeket a fejlesztési ötletek oldalon.
A turistautak.hu-ra feltöltött track-eket és a letölthető térképeket, azaz térképi adatbázist az ODbL licencnek megfelelően bárki használhatja.
Minden egyéb anyag előzetes írásbeli engedély nélkül csak magáncélra használható fel. jogi tudnivalók